Getting Here (Technology Park)

  • By Road View
    • From London or the North: follow the M1 Northbound, leaving it at Junction 17 onto the M45. At the end of the M45, continue along the A45 and until you reach the junction with the A4114.
      Turn right onto the A4114 towards Whitley and follow this road as it passed through Whitley. You will now approach a roundabout as you reach the ring road (A4053). Turn left into Short Street which soon becomes Parkside. At the next roundabout take the 4th exit (to your immediate right) into the Technology Park.
      From Birmingham follow the A45 east towards Coventry until you reach the ring road (A4053) Turn right onto the ring road at junction 8 and continue until you reach junction 5 where you will exit and turn right onto the A4114, you will then turn right into Short Street which soon becomes Parkside. At the next roundabout take the 4th exit (to your immediate right) into the Technology Park.
    • There are two car parks available as you enter from the approach road. Car Park A is to your right as you approach, and Car Park B is to your left as you approach.
      Both car parks have several Blue Badge parking bays and some electric car charging parking bays along with many standard parking bays.
      The car parks have barriers to enter and exit and require you to pay at a pay-point which are scattered throughout the site before you exit.
  • By Bus View
    • There is a bus stop on London Road about 0.2 miles away (33metres) with regular services to Coventry City Bus Station (Pool Meadow) and the City Centre. These buses are operated by National Express Coventry. The bus numbers are 41, X18, X68 and 580.
      The Rachel Poole Bus Station is the terminus for most buses on this route and gives you a greater connection for routes to Coventry Railway Station and other surrounding areas and cities.
  • By Train View
    • Coventry Railway Station is about 0.6miles from the Technology Park. The station is on the West Coast Mainline route between London Euston, Birmingham, Crewe and Glasgow with other regional routes and Cross-country services also serving this station.
      Virgin West Coast operates the station and is served also by Cross-country and West Midland Trains.

Outside Access (Main Entrance)

  • Entrance View
    • This information is for the entrance located at the front of the building facing the Innovation Centre.
    • There is step free access at this entrance.
    • There is a canopy or recess which provides weather protection at this entrance.
    • The main door(s) open(s) towards you (pull).
    • The door(s) is / are double (with one leaf locked).
    • The door(s) is / are heavy.
    • The width of the door opening is 90cm (2ft 11in).
    • There is a small lip on the threshold of the entrance, with a height of 2cm or below.

Lift

  • There is a lift for public use.
  • The lift is located on the right as you enter from the main entrance.
  • The lift is a standard lift.
  • The floors which are accessible by this lift are G, 1 and 2.
  • Wall mounted information boards are not provided at lift landings.
  • The lift is approximately 8m (8yd 2ft) from the main entrance.
  • Staff do not need to be notified for use of the lift.
  • The clear door width is 110cm (3ft 7in).
  • The dimensions of the lift are 150cm x 135cm (4ft 11in x 4ft 5in).
  • There are not separate entry and exit doors in the lift.
  • There is not a mirror to aid reversing out of the lift.
  • The lift does have a visual floor indicator.
  • The lift does have an audible announcer.
  • The lift does not have a hearing loop system.
  • The lift does have Braille markings.
  • The lift does have tactile markings.
  • The controls for the lift are within 90cm - 120cm from the floor.
  • The lighting level in the lift is medium.
